Standard transmission has trouble with first gear on an incline
Interesting problem. The gear shift is run by levers and rods, not cables. I suspect that there are problems with
a) the rear gearbox mount (e.g. broken); or.and
b) engine mounts (broken or loose)
that allows the engine/trans to move fwd/back, and this is affecting the gear shift linkage.
You should also check the clutch pedal freeplay.
I doubt there is ANY problem with the standard transmission.

My engine light is on, on my 2000 Subaru Legacy l.code are po420 and po171, They said to add gas cleaner but light still on. Any suggestion, much appreciated. Thank you:
code p 0420 refers to cat converter system bank 1 --efficiency below threshold ===causes ---cat converter faulty---wiring --- heated oxygen sensor (HO2S)
I would be inclined to check the cat converter as the report is generated by the oxygen sensor to the ECM in that the desired results from a correct mixture are not with parameters
code p 0171 refers to system too lean bank 1===causes--intake /exhaust manifold leak---air system---fuel pressure / pump---MAF/VAF sensors---injectors--HO2S
the connection here could be a cracked flex section of the exhaust pipe before the cat converter
it would give both codes
bothe codes refer to the same bank
forget the fuel cleaner idea as a fix as it is not relevant to the codes

I have a 2000 Subaru Legacy that overheats!
there should be no pressure in a system when the engine is cold
the cap is designed to allow extra pressure to blow off into the over flow reservoir and as the system cols down there is a vacuum created in the cooling system which opens a valve in the radiator cap and draws coolant back from the reservoir
I suggest that yo have a radiator shop test the cap for operation and get a new cap

Shudder after bump
Could be one of several things. Lower Control arm bushings, Swaybar endlinks or Struts. If you are getting a rather serious shudder, I would lean towards the Struts.

2000 subaru legacy ignition coil fires only on one side
Have you changed the engine? I put a 2001 engine in a 2000 and had to change the timing belt pullies that corispond to the 2 crank angle sensors because the 2001 had 2 tabs on the pully to activate the coil and the 2000 had 4 tabs. It had the same problem you discribe.
